XBee was recently featured in a FastCompany article about a 17-year-old maker who is changing the world. After meeting a young girl with a prosthetic arm, Easton LaChapelle discovered a need in the market for affordable artificial limbs. Using 3D printers, XBee modules, flex sensors, custom PCB boards and servo shields, Easton has reinvented the traditional prosthesis. Read More >

Tech Tip: Use XBee without a Microcontroller
|
 |
Recently a customer asked us if they could send a single command to a remote module to set the states of multiple Digital outputs. Well if you are using the XBee/XBee-PRO 802.15.4 modules the answer is, Yes! You can use the IO command to change the states of multiple Digital output pins with a single AT command. Read More >

XBee-PRO 900HP Delivers 28-Mile LOS Range
|
 |
This little 1.3 x 1 inch XBee radio packs a serious punch, with a 28-mile range in the 900 MHz frequency band. With interfaces that include UART or SPI, 15 digital I/O pins, 4 ADC pins, and 2 PWM outputs, the XBee-PRO 900HP is capable of wirelessly connecting virtually any device or sensor and transmitting data across long distances. XBee Helps Prevent Forest Fires
|
 |
XBee-enabled fire detection sensors are helping protect wildfire-prone areas. Using XBee modules plus Digi's cellular gateways and Device Cloud, authorities can be notified of a fire within seconds. The XBee's flexibility means each system can be modified based on the customer's communication requirements. Read More >
